Purpose of Study

The purpose of the study is to find out how women with and without sexual difficulties respond to videos and pictures (some of which contain erotic material). It also aims to understand the neurocognitive correlates of sexual arousal and desire, including attention to sexual cues, physiological and subject sexual responses.

Recruitment Poster

Eligibility

Individuals may be able to participate in this study if they:

  • Are a cis- or trans-woman
  • Are between the ages of 18-50
  • Are attracted to men
  • Are in a sexual relationship 
  • Have sexual concerns (specifically relating to decreased sexual interest, arousal and/or desire)

This study will not be suitable for women who are pregnant or breastfeeding. Women who are affected by a major mental disorder that is currently interfering with their daily functioning will be excluded from participation.
